The Poilievre Project

As Pierre Poilievre pursues power, journalist Martin Lukacs reveals the playbook behind his rise and exposes his radical vision for reshaping Canada.

Masquerading as an anti-establishment firebrand, Poilievre aims to ride anger about inequality and the cost-of-living crisis into office, then hand the keys to the corporate elite.

Drawing on investigative research and first-hand reporting, Lukacs reveals how Poilievre has built a political machine with the backing of tech oligarchs, real estate tycoons, oil barons, and Bay Street billionaires—all poised to profit from a Conservative government in Ottawa.

With sharp and biting analysis, Lukacs traces Poilievre’s trajectory from his early embrace of free-market fundamentalism to later efforts to rebrand his agenda of deregulation, privatization, and cutbacks as worker-friendly populism.

He warns that Poilievre’s commitment to a rapid-fire corporate makeover of Canada would cost the country dearly—from cherished public institutions to hard-won social programs to a liveable planet.
